Once the largest monastery on Earth housing over 10,000 monks, engineered as a massive white stone citadel cascading down the steep granite mountain flanks.

πŸ’Ž Insider Tips
  • ⚑
    The continuous vertical stone staircase climb requires high physical stamina; pack at least 1.5 liters of mineral fluids early.
  • ⚑
    Ensure your footwear choices utilize specialized trail running shoes featuring heavy slip-resistant rubber tread designs.
  • ⚑
    Visit during the morning slots precisely between 9:00 AM and 11:30 AM to catch active candle lighting rituals inside the mega main hall.
  • ⚑
    Cellular mobile signals switch occasionally to erratic low-bandwidth channels near the upper ridge limits; pre-load offline digital maps.
